## Problem

External audit flagged critical security-path files at 0% coverage:
  - workspace-server/handlers/tokens.go            0%  (target 90%+)
  - workspace-server/handlers/workspace_provision  0%  (target 75%+)
  - workspace-server/middleware/wsauth            ~48% (target 90%+)

Tests *exist* for these files (tokens_test.go is 200 lines, workspace_
provision_test.go is 1138 lines) — they just don't exercise the critical
branches where auth/provisioning decisions happen. CI's existing coverage
step measured total coverage (floor 25%) but never checked per-file,
so any single file could drop to 0% and CI stayed green.

## Fix — Layer 1 of #1823 (strictly additive)

1. **Per-file coverage report** — advisory step prints every source file
   with its coverage, sorted worst-first. Reviewers see the gap at a
   glance. Does not fail the build.

2. **Critical-path per-file gate** — if any non-test source file in a
   security-sensitive directory (tokens, workspace_provision, a2a_proxy,
   registry, secrets, wsauth, crypto) has coverage ≤10%, CI fails with
   a specific error message pointing at the file + #1823.

3. **Unchanged: total floor stays at 25%** — ratcheting is a separate PR
   so this one has zero risk of breaking existing coverage. Ratchet plan
   lives in COVERAGE_FLOOR.md (monthly schedule through Oct 2026 to reach
   70% total / 70% critical).

## Why this specifically

"Tell devs to write tests" doesn't fix this — the prompts already
require tests ("Write tests for every handler, every query, every edge
case"), and the engineers mostly do. The gap is mechanical: CI generates
coverage.out and throws it away without checking per-file distribution.

This gate makes "no untested security path merges" a property of the CI,
not a property of QA agents who (as of today's incident) can go phantom-
busy for hours.

## Smoke test

Local awk-logic verification with synthetic coverage.out:
  - tokens.go at 2.5% (critical path, ≤10%)           → correctly FAILS
  - noncritical.go at 0.0% (not in critical list)     → correctly PASSES
  - wsauth_middleware.go at 65% (critical, above 10%) → correctly PASSES
  - crypto/kek.go at 85% (critical, above 10%)        → correctly PASSES

Regex bug caught and fixed: go tool cover -func emits
  file.go:LINE.COL:FUNC  PERCENT
The stripper needed :[0-9]+\..* not :[0-9]+:.*

## Follow-up (not in this PR)

- Layer 2 (issue #1823): per-changed-file delta gate via diff-cover,
  enforcing the prompt rule ">80% on changed files"
- Add these two new steps to branch protection required checks
- Canvas (Next.js) equivalent with vitest --coverage + threshold

- name: Run tests with race detection and coverage
run: go test -race -coverprofile=coverage.out ./...
- name: Per-file coverage report
# Advisory — lists every source file with its coverage so reviewers
# can see at-a-glance where gaps are. Sorted ascending so the worst
# offenders float to the top. Does NOT fail the build; the hard
# gate is the threshold check below. (#1823)
run: |
echo "=== Per-file coverage (worst first) ==="
go tool cover -func=coverage.out \
| grep -v '^total:' \
| awk '{file=$1; sub(/:[0-9]+\..*/, "", file); pct=$NF; gsub(/%/,"",pct); s[file]+=pct; c[file]++}
END {for (f in s) printf "%6.1f%% %s\n", s[f]/c[f], f}' \
| sort -n
- name: Check coverage thresholds
# Enforces two gates from #1823 Layer 1:
# 1. Total floor (unchanged at 25% this PR — ratchet plan in
# COVERAGE_FLOOR.md). Keeping it where it was keeps this PR
# strictly additive — the NEW protection is gate 2.
# 2. Per-file zero-floor — any .go file (non-test) in a
# security-critical path with coverage ≤10% fails the build.
# Catches the exact case that triggered #1823 (tokens.go at 0%).
run: |
set -e
TOTAL_FLOOR=25
# Files/paths that cannot drop to 0% coverage. Add here carefully;
# this is the "protected paths" list for security-sensitive code.
CRITICAL_PATHS=(
"internal/handlers/tokens"
"internal/handlers/workspace_provision"
"internal/handlers/a2a_proxy"
"internal/handlers/registry"
"internal/handlers/secrets"
"internal/middleware/wsauth"
"internal/crypto"
)
TOTAL=$(go tool cover -func=coverage.out | grep '^total:' | awk '{print $3}' | sed 's/%//')
echo "Total coverage: ${TOTAL}%"
if awk "BEGIN{exit !($TOTAL < $TOTAL_FLOOR)}"; then
echo "::error::Total coverage ${TOTAL}% is below the ${TOTAL_FLOOR}% floor. See COVERAGE_FLOOR.md for ratchet plan."
exit 1
fi
# Gate 3: critical files must not be 0%
FAILED=0
go tool cover -func=coverage.out \
| grep -v '^total:' \
| awk '{file=$1; sub(/:[0-9]+\..*/, "", file); pct=$NF; gsub(/%/,"",pct); s[file]+=pct; c[file]++}
END {for (f in s) printf "%s %.1f\n", f, s[f]/c[f]}' \
> /tmp/perfile.txt
for path in "${CRITICAL_PATHS[@]}"; do
while read -r file pct; do
if [[ "$file" == *"$path"* ]] && [[ "$file" != *_test.go ]]; then
if awk "BEGIN{exit !($pct < 10)}"; then
echo "::error file=workspace-server/$file::Critical file at ${pct}% coverage — must be >=10% (target 80%). See #1823."
FAILED=1
fi
fi
done < /tmp/perfile.txt
done
if [ "$FAILED" -eq 1 ]; then
echo ""
echo "One or more security-critical files have ≤10% test coverage."
echo "These paths handle auth, tokens, secrets, or workspace provisioning —"
echo "a 0% file here is the exact gap that let CWE-22, CWE-78, KI-005 slip"
echo "through in past incidents. Add tests or document an exception in"
echo "COVERAGE_FLOOR.md with a linked issue and 14-day expiry."
exit 1
fi
